/****************************************slideshow*************************************************/
    #slideshow{padding: 3em 15px 2em}
    #slideshow .col-md-12{padding: 0}
/****************************************video, capacitacion virtual, educa sitios********************/
    .recursos{padding-top: 2em;}
	.panel-content{background: rgba(226,226,226,1);
		background: -moz-linear-gradient(top, rgba(226,226,226,1) 0%, rgba(254,254,254,1) 25%, rgba(230,227,230,1) 50%, rgba(254,254,254,1) 75%, rgba(226,226,226,1) 100%);
		background: -webkit-gradient(left top, left bottom, color-stop(0%, rgba(226,226,226,1)), color-stop(25%, rgba(254,254,254,1)), color-stop(50%, rgba(230,227,230,1)), color-stop(75%, rgba(254,254,254,1)), color-stop(100%, rgba(226,226,226,1)));
		background: -webkit-linear-gradient(top, rgba(226,226,226,1) 0%, rgba(254,254,254,1) 25%, rgba(230,227,230,1) 50%, rgba(254,254,254,1) 75%, rgba(226,226,226,1) 100%);
		background: -o-linear-gradient(top, rgba(226,226,226,1) 0%, rgba(254,254,254,1) 25%, rgba(230,227,230,1) 50%, rgba(254,254,254,1) 75%, rgba(226,226,226,1) 100%);
		background: -ms-linear-gradient(top, rgba(226,226,226,1) 0%, rgba(254,254,254,1) 25%, rgba(230,227,230,1) 50%, rgba(254,254,254,1) 75%, rgba(226,226,226,1) 100%);
		background: linear-gradient(to bottom, rgba(226,226,226,1) 0%, rgba(254,254,254,1) 25%, rgba(230,227,230,1) 50%, rgba(254,254,254,1) 75%, rgba(226,226,226,1) 100%);
		fil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#e2e2e2', endColorstr='#e2e2e2', GradientType=0 );
		padding: 1.5em 1.5em;
		box-shadow: 0px 10px 20px 0px #ddd;}/***02diciembre2013***/
	.panel-content{background: #ebebeb;font-family: "Times New Roman", Times, serif;padding: 1.5em 1em;}
    .panel-content h2{font-size: 1.5em} 
    .panel-content a, .panel-content li{color: #eee;}   
    .video iframe{width: 100%;height: 10em;}
	.video h2, .capacitacion h2, .educasitios h2 {color:#fff;}

    #block-block-19{line-height: 0.7;position: absolute;bottom: 1.35em;right:5.5em;border-bottom: #3ab86c solid 2em;
        border-left: transparent solid 1.5em;width: 8.5em;}
    #block-block-19 .view-link{border-top: #3ab86c solid 2em;border-right: transparent solid 0.9em;position: relative;
        bottom:-2em;width: 8em;
    }
    #block-block-19 .view-link a{background: url(../img/login.png) right center no-repeat;color: #fff;padding-right: 1em;
        position: absolute;left: 1em;bottom: 0.6em;}    
    #block-block-20{line-height: 0.7;position: absolute;bottom: 1.35em;right: 0;}
    #block-block-20 .view-link{border-bottom: #3ab86c solid 2em;border-left: transparent solid 1.5em;position: relative;
        bottom:0;width: 8em;
    }
    #block-block-20 .view-link a{background: url(../img/login.png) right center no-repeat;color: #fff;padding-right: 1em;
        position: absolute;left: 1em;bottom: -1.35em;}
    #block-block-19:hover, #block-block-20 .view-link:hover{border-bottom-color: #27844f}
    #block-block-19 .view-link:hover{border-top-color: #27844f}
    .recursos img{border-radius: 12px;box-shadow:0px 10px 15px -5px #000, 0px -1px 15px -5px #000;width: 100%}
	.recursos img:hover {background: rgba(248, 237, 185,1);background: hsl(50, 82%, 85%);background: #f8edb9;background: rgb(248, 238, 185); border-radius: 12px;}/*hover*/
/****************************************carrousel de videos******************************************/
    /*.videoteca{background: #ebebeb;padding: 1em 0;}**/
	.videoteca {background: rgba(226,226,226,1);
		background: -moz-linear-gradient(top, rgba(226,226,226,1) 0%, rgba(254,254,254,1) 25%, rgba(230,227,230,1) 50%, rgba(254,254,254,1) 75%, rgba(226,226,226,1) 100%);
		background: -webkit-gradient(left top, left bottom, color-stop(0%, rgba(226,226,226,1)), color-stop(25%, rgba(254,254,254,1)), color-stop(50%, rgba(230,227,230,1)), color-stop(75%, rgba(254,254,254,1)), color-stop(100%, rgba(226,226,226,1)));
		background: -webkit-linear-gradient(top, rgba(226,226,226,1) 0%, rgba(254,254,254,1) 25%, rgba(230,227,230,1) 50%, rgba(254,254,254,1) 75%, rgba(226,226,226,1) 100%);
		background: -o-linear-gradient(top, rgba(226,226,226,1) 0%, rgba(254,254,254,1) 25%, rgba(230,227,230,1) 50%, rgba(254,254,254,1) 75%, rgba(226,226,226,1) 100%);
		background: -ms-linear-gradient(top, rgba(226,226,226,1) 0%, rgba(254,254,254,1) 25%, rgba(230,227,230,1) 50%, rgba(254,254,254,1) 75%, rgba(226,226,226,1) 100%);
		background: linear-gradient(to bottom, rgba(226,226,226,1) 0%, rgba(254,254,254,1) 25%, rgba(230,227,230,1) 50%, rgba(254,254,254,1) 75%, rgba(226,226,226,1) 100%);
		fil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#e2e2e2', endColorstr='#e2e2e2', GradientType=0 );
		padding: 1em 0;
		/*box-shadow: 0px 10px 20px 0px #ddd;*/
	}/***02diciembre2013***/
    .videoteca h2{text-align: center;}
    .videoteca .view-anuncios-front-page{border-radius: 0.5em;margin:1em 3em;box-shadow: 0px 10px 15px -5px #000;
        background: #dd9fcc;
        background: -moz-linear-gradient(top,  #dd9fcc 0%, #c14788 100%);
        background: -webkit-linear-gradient(top,  #dd9fcc 0%,#c14788 100%);
        background: linear-gradient(to bottom,  #dd9fcc 0%,#c14788 100%);
        fil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#dd9fcc', endColorstr='#c14788',GradientType=0 );
    }
    .videoteca .jcarousel-skin-default .jcarousel-clip-horizontal, .videoteca .jcarousel-item iframe,
    .videoteca .jcarousel-skin-default .jcarousel-container-horizontal {width: 100%;height: auto;}
    .videoteca .jcarousel-skin-default .jcarousel-item {background: none;border:none;color:#fff;height: auto;}
    .videoteca .jcarousel-item iframe{border: #fff solid 4px;border-radius: 0.5em;height: 141px;box-shadow: 0px 10px 15px -5px #000;}
    .videoteca .jcarousel-skin-default .jcarousel-prev-horizontal {position: absolute;top: 0;width: 1.5em;height: 100%;
       box-shadow:inset -20px 0 20px -10px rgba(155,31,86,0.5);background: url(../img/arrow-white.png) left center no-repeat;  
    }
    .videoteca .jcarousel-skin-default .jcarousel-next-horizontal {position: absolute;top:0;width: 1.5em;height: 100%;
        box-shadow:inset 20px 0 20px -10px rgba(155,31,86,0.5);background: url(../img/arrow-white.png) right center no-repeat
    }
    .videoteca .jcarousel-skin-default .jcarousel-prev-horizontal:hover{background: url(../img/arrow-white.png) left center no-repeat}
    .videoteca .jcarousel-skin-default .jcarousel-next-horizontal:hover{background: url(../img/arrow-white.png) right center no-repeat}
    .carousel-caption {position: static;padding:0;}
/****************************************noticias y galeria de fotos**********************************/    
    .news-gallery{margin: 2em -15px}
    .news-gallery h2{font-size: 1.5em;text-align: center;}
    .news-gallery a{color:#000;}
    .news-gallery a:hover, .news-gallery a:focus{background: none}
    .news-gallery .region-sidebar-second{border:#e1e1e1 solid 2px;padding: 1em 2em 0}          
    .imgnew{border-bottom: #a6a6a6 solid 2px;margin-bottom: 0.5em;padding-bottom: 2px;text-align: center;}       
    .readmore{margin-top: 0.7em;text-align: center;}
    .readmore a{background: #3ab86c url(../img/login.png) 85% 53% no-repeat;color: #fff;padding:0.5em 1.7em 0.5em 1em}
    .readmore a:hover, .readmore a:focus{background: #27844f url(../img/login.png) 85% 53% no-repeat}
    .news-gallery .pagination {margin:0.8em 0 0}
    .news-gallery .pagination>li>a, .news-gallery .pagination>li>span {border:none}
    .pagination > li > a:hover, .pagination > li > span:hover, .pagination > li > a:focus, .pagination > li > span:focus,
    .news-gallery .pagination > .active > a, .news-gallery .pagination > .active > span, .news-gallery .pagination > .active > a:hover, 
    .news-gallery .pagination > .active > span:hover, .news-gallery .pagination > .active > a:focus, 
    .news-gallery .pagination > .active > span:focus {background:none;border: none;color: #000;font-weight: 700;}
    .galeria .region-fotos{background: url(../img/foto.png) 50% 10% no-repeat;border:#e1e1e1 solid 2px;padding:5.5em 0 1.7em}
    .galeria h2{border-bottom: #cecece solid 1px;margin: 0 2em;}
    .galeria .jcarousel-skin-default .jcarousel-container-horizontal {width: 100%;height: auto;padding: 0;}
    .galeria .jcarousel-skin-default .jcarousel-clip-horizontal {width: 80%;margin: 1em auto;}    
    .galeria .jcarousel-skin-default .jcarousel-prev-horizontal {top: 40%;left: 0;}
    .galeria .jcarousel-skin-default .jcarousel-next-horizontal {top: 40%;right: 0;}
    .galeria .jcarousel{height: 100px}
    .galeria .jcarousel-skin-default .jcarousel-next:hover, .galeria .jcarousel-skin-default .jcarousel-prev:hover {background-image: url(../img/arrows.png);}
@media (max-width: 640px){
    .jcarousel-view--anuncios-front-page--block{width: 100% !important}
    .videoteca .jcarousel-skin-default .jcarousel-item {float: none !important;width: 95% !important;}
    .view-anuncios-front-page .jcarousel-prev, .view-anuncios-front-page .jcarousel-next{display: none !important;}
}
@media (max-width: 767px){/*28dic2016cambio colores */
	.video, .capacitacion, .educasitios{
		background: rgba(241,231,103,1);
		background: -moz-radial-gradient(center, ellipse cover, rgba(241,231,103,1) 0%, rgba(254,182,69,1) 100%);
		background: -webkit-gradient(radial, center center, 0px, center center, 100%, color-stop(0%, rgba(241,231,103,1)), color-stop(100%, rgba(254,182,69,1)));
		background: -webkit-radial-gradient(center, ellipse cover, rgba(241,231,103,1) 0%, rgba(254,182,69,1) 100%);
		background: -o-radial-gradient(center, ellipse cover, rgba(241,231,103,1) 0%, rgba(254,182,69,1) 100%);
		background: -ms-radial-gradient(center, ellipse cover, rgba(241,231,103,1) 0%, rgba(254,182,69,1) 100%);
		background: radial-gradient(ellipse at center, rgba(241,231,103,1) 0%, rgba(254,182,69,1) 100%);
		fil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#f1e767', endColorstr='#feb645', GradientType=1 );
		margin-bottom: 1em;
		padding: 1em;}
	.video iframe {height: 20em;}
	#block-block-19, #block-block-20{position: static;}
}
@media (min-width: 768px){
	/****************************************video, capacitacion virtual, educa sitios********************/
        .panel-content ul {list-style-image: url(../img/li.png);}
		.video{background: url(../img/video.png) bottom right no-repeat;background-size: cover;height: 15.2em;padding:0.5em 0 0.5em 1.7em}
	    .video .region-noticias{width: 70%;}
	    .capacitacion{background:url(../img/capacitacion.png) top center no-repeat;background-size: contain;height:15.2em;
	        padding: 0.9em 5em 0 7em;position: absolute;left: 50%;z-index: 2;margin-left:-16.5em;width: 33em;} 
	    .educasitios{background:url(../img/educa.png) bottom left no-repeat;background-size:cover;height:15.2em;padding:1em 0 0 8em;}  
	/****************************************noticias y galeria de fotos**********************************/ 
		.imgnew img{width: 100%;max-height: 7em;} 
}
@media (min-width: 992px) and (max-width: 1199px){
    .video iframe {height: 7.7em;}
    .video, .capacitacion, .educasitios{height: 12.7em;}
    #block-block-19 {right: 7.7em;}
    .news-gallery .col-lg-4{float: left;width: 50%}
    .region-fslideshow .col-lg-2 {float: left;width: 20%}
} 
@media (min-width: 1200px){
    .news-gallery .col-lg-4{width: 50%}  
    .region-fslideshow .col-lg-2 {width: 20%}
}     
/****************************************micrositios*************************************************/
    .container-fluid .well h2{height: 2em;margin-bottom:1.5em}
    .well {background: none;border: none;box-shadow: none;padding: 0;}
    .well .block-menu{background: #fff;border-radius: 5px;box-shadow: 0 0 10px #ccc;margin-bottom: 25px;}
    .well h2 {background: #989898;border-radius: 5px 5px 0 0;color: #fff;font-size: 1.5em;margin: 0;padding: 10px 15px;}
    .well ul.menu.nav {background: #fff;border-radius: 0 0 5px 5px;}
    .well .navbar-nav>li{width: 100%}
    .well .navbar-nav>li>a {padding-top: 0.5em;padding-bottom: 0.5em;}
    #block-block-11 .img-responsive{border-radius:9px}
    .main.container .col-sm-9 {background: #fff;border-radius: 5px;box-shadow: 0px 0px 10px #ccc;margin-bottom: 2em;padding: 10px;}
    .breadcrumb {background: none;border-bottom: 1px solid #efefef;}
    .page-header {border: none;font-size: 1.7em}
    .region-content h2.title{font-size: 1.5em}
    ul.download-file {list-style: none;padding-left: 0;}
    ul.download-file li {background: #f5f5f5;border-bottom: 1px solid #ccc;margin: 5px 0;}
    ul.download-file li a {margin-left: 5px;}
    .panel-panel .panel-pane {margin-bottom:3em}
    .panel-panel h2.pane-title {color: gray;font-size: 1.7em;}
    .panel-panel .view-tesoros-educativos {border-radius: 5px;padding: 25px 5px;}
    .panel-panel .view-display-id-block {background-color: #d7f1e1;}
    .panel-panel .view-display-id-block_3 {background-color: #ebdef2;}
    .panel-panel .view-display-id-block_2 {background-color: #daeefa;}
    .panel-panel .view-display-id-block_1 {background-color: #fdeecd;}
    .panel-panel .view-tesoros-educativos ul {list-style-image: url(../img/li.png);}
    .panel-panel .view-footer a {background-color: #48a9e5;border-bottom: 3px solid #2a70a7;border-radius: 5px;color: #fff;
        font-weight: bold;margin-left: 5px;padding: 5px 10px;}
    .block-text-resize {margin-bottom: 25px;width: 100%;}
    .block-text-resize a {float: right !important;margin: 0 5px !important;}
    img.print-icon-margin {display: inline-block;}
    .node-article .field-image img {float: right;margin: 0 0 15px 15px;}
    .node-article .field-fotos-para-el-contenido {float: left;height: 200px;width: 200px;box-shadow: 0 0 5px #ccc;margin: 5px 5px 15px 0;}
    .group-ficha-tecnica-articulos{clear: both;}
    .ui-accordion-header.ui-state-active {background: #999;}
	
	
/**************** Formularios Seminaios Taller ******************/
/******COLOR para el texto de la Vista de formulario Docentes ********/
.views-field-webform-submission-count-node{
	color:#eb0000;
}
/******FIN-COLOR para el texto de la Vista de formulario Docentes ********/

/******Vistas de formularios Docentes: Imagen y Texto********/
.views-table > tbody > tr > td {
vertical-align:middle;
padding: 5px;
}
.del{
color: transparent;
font-size: 0px;
}
.table-striped > tbody > tr:nth-of-type(odd){
background-color: rgba(49, 112, 143, 0.12);hsla(200, 49%, 38%, 0.12);
}
/******FIN-COLOR para el texto de la Vista de formulario Docentes ********/

/******Pagina Basica: Señal En Vivo - para Streaming ********/
.main.container .col-sm-12{background: #fff;border-radius: 5px;box-shadow: 0px 0px 10px #ccc;margin-bottom: 2em;padding: 10px;}
/******Fin - Pagina Basica: Señal En Vivo - para Streaming ********/
/**************** Formularios WebForm***********************************
/** Panama Bilingue 
/***********************************************************************/
/* NOENUSO #node-5450 .node node-webform clearfix{
/* NOENUSO background:red;
/* NOENUSO }
/** Fin Panama Bilingue 
/**************** FIN Formularios WebForm********************************
/***********************************************************************/
/**************** CALENDARIOS DE EVENTOS***********************************/
/**/
.calendar-calendar tr {
	background-color:#fcf8e3;}
.calendar-calendar .month-view .full td.multi-day div.monthview, .calendar-calendar .week-view .full td-multi-day div.weekview, .calendar-calendar .day-view .full td.multi-day div.dayview{
	background: #e6d9a2;
	color:#337ab7;
}
.calendar-calendar .month-view .full td.multi-day .inner .monthview .continues, .calendar-calendar .month-view .full td.multi-day .inner .monthview .cutoff, .calendar-calendar .week-view .full td.multi-day .inner .weekview .continues, .calendar-calendar .week-view .full td.multi-day .inner .weekview .cutoff {
	width:15px;
	background:#e6d9a2;
	color:#337ab7;

}
.calendar-calendar .month-view .full td.single-day div.monthview, .calendar-calendar .week-view .full td.single-day div.weekview, .calendar-calendar .day-view .full td.single-day div.dayview {
	background:transparent;
	}
.calendar-calendar .month-view .full .inner .monthview, .calendar-calendar .week-view .full .inner .weekview, .calendar-calendar .day-view .full .inner .dayview {
	border-radius:0px;
}
/**/
/*****************FIN CALENDARIOS DE EVENTOS********************************/

